02.01.2012, 18:10 | #1 |
Участник
|
JScript функция чтобы отчистить lookup поле?
Привет!
С Новым годом! У меня JScript функция чтобы отчистить CRM 2011 lookup поле (сущность - opportunity (возможность), поле - посредник) при создании возможности от организации. Просто теперь там автоматически появляеться другая информация. Но функция не работает и сообщение о ошибки тоже нет. Функция пуститься при создании возможности. function SetLookupValue(fieldName, id, name, entityType, formType) { if (fieldName != null && Xrm.Page.ui.getFormType() == 1) { var lookupValue = new Array(); lookupValue[0] = new Object(); lookupValue[0].id = id; lookupValue[0].name = name; lookupValue[0].entityType = entityType; Xrm.Page.getAttribute("new_посредник").setValue(lookupValue); } } У Вас есть идеи? |
|
02.01.2012, 18:45 | #2 |
Moderator
|
За исключением того момента, что переменная formType нигде не используется, функция написана корректно. Опять же, вы хотите очистить поле или записать в него данные? Если очистить, тогда достаточно кода:
Код: Xrm.Page.getAttribute("new_посредник").setValue(null);
__________________
http://fixrm.wordpress.com, снятие/наведение порчи. Быстро, дорого, гарантия. MS Certified Dirty Magic Professional |
|
|
|